100% found this document useful (1 vote)
131 views

Autonomous Driving and Intelligent Vehicles: Dirk Langer, PH.D

The document discusses the history of VW's autonomous driving projects starting in 2000 including Robot Klaus for testing, Stanley which won the 2005 DARPA Grand Challenge, and Junior which finished second in the 2007 DARPA Urban Challenge. It also describes the technical challenges of autonomous driving and approaches used for perception, motion planning, and dynamic object tracking.

Uploaded by

ganesh
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
100% found this document useful (1 vote)
131 views

Autonomous Driving and Intelligent Vehicles: Dirk Langer, PH.D

The document discusses the history of VW's autonomous driving projects starting in 2000 including Robot Klaus for testing, Stanley which won the 2005 DARPA Grand Challenge, and Junior which finished second in the 2007 DARPA Urban Challenge. It also describes the technical challenges of autonomous driving and approaches used for perception, motion planning, and dynamic object tracking.

Uploaded by

ganesh
Copyright
© © All Rights Reserved
We take content rights seriously. If you suspect this is your content, claim it here.
Available Formats
Download as PDF, TXT or read online on Scribd
You are on page 1/ 34

Autonomous Driving and Intelligent Vehicles

Dirk Langer, Ph.D.

VW Autonomous Driving Story


2000

2003

2006

Robot Klaus
Purpose: Replace test
drivers on poor test
tracks (job safety)

Robot Klaus-Dieter
Purpose: Reproducible
testing of stability limit and
vehicle dynamics applications

GTI 53+1
Purpose: Reproducible
testing at stability limit

SAFETY AND TESTING


COMFORT AND DRIVER ASSISTANCE
2005

Stanley
Purpose: Off road of
autonomous driving

Dirk Langer, 5/14/2012

2007

Junior
Purpose: Advanced
testing of driver
assistant systems

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

2008

Paul
Purpose: Parking
without driver in tight
parking spots

2010

Junior 3
Purpose: Autonomous
Valet Parking.

Stanley
Grand Challenge

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Junior
Urban Challenge

Grand Challenge 2005

! Autonomous Off-Road Driving in 2005 Grand


Challenge
! Finished in first place among 23 contenders

! Autonomous Urban Driving in 2007 Urban


Challenge
! Finished in second place among 89 teams,
11 finalists and one of only 6 teams to
complete the race.
! Next Steps: Extract relevant technologies for
future driver assistance systems

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Autonomous Driving: Basic Architecture

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.

Inside Stanley!
GPS
GPS compass
6 Computers

E-stop

5 Lasers
Camera
Radar
Drive by wire

IMU

Screen

Popular Mechanics
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

2005: Primm, NV

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

The Laser Teaches the camera!

Which pixels outside the laser brick look similar to the pixels inside the brick ?

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Robot Perception: Stanley

Obstacle detection
with laser rangefinders
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Computer vision-based
road detection

What did we learn from Stanley?


! Incorporate GPS, but
drive with your sensors
! A simple world model will
get you a surprisingly
long way
! Off-road trail driving, not
unstructured off-road
driving
! Driving is a software
problem!

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

VW Autonomous Driving Story


2000

2003

2006

Robot Klaus
Purpose: Replace test
drivers on poor test
tracks (job safety)

Robot Klaus-Dieter
Purpose: Reproducible
testing of stability limit and
vehicle dynamics applications

GTI 53+1
Purpose: Reproducible
testing at stability limit

SAFETY AND TESTING


COMFORT AND DRIVER ASSISTANCE
2005

Stanley
Purpose: Off road of
autonomous driving

Dirk Langer, 5/14/2012

2007

Junior
Purpose: Advanced
testing of driver
assistant systems

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

2008

Paul
Purpose: Parking
without driver in tight
parking spots

2010

Junior 3
Purpose: Autonomous
Valet Parking.

Challenge: Motion Planning

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Challenges of Urban Driving


! Moving obstacles
! Hazards 360 degrees
around the vehicle
! Faster closing speeds
! Behavior of other drivers
must be tracked and
predicted

In order for robots to make intelligent driving decisions in


urban environments, they must understand their
environment, not just perceive it
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Autonomous Driving: Basic Architecture

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.

Motion Planning!

3 levels of planning
Continuous trajectory planning
Can I fit between those two cars?

Simulated controller

Tactical planning
Which lane should I be in?

Global planning
What route should I take?

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Discrete decision rollouts


and dynamic programming

2007 DARPA Urban Challenge!

60 mile urban race


Moving traffic
Obey California traffic laws
Intersections, merging, passing, traffic
circles, parking, u-turns

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Typical Urban Driving Scene!

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Motion Planning

Driving constraints help limit the size of the planning search space

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Motion Planning

Driving constraints help us predict the behavior of other vehicles

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Challenge: Dynamic Object Perception


Raw sensor
data

Obstacle
Detection
Objects above
Ground plane

Segmentation &
Data Association

Static
Objects

Evidence
Grid map

Dynamic
Objects

Dynamic Object
Tracking

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Vehicle positions &


velocities

Occupied
regions

Final Race Location: Victorville,CA

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

World s First Robotic Traffic Jam!

Robots

Robots

Humans

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Robot Fender-Bender!

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Oshkosh Remodeling Service!

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

What Road Blockage?!

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

NQE Area B, Passing


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

NQE Area B, Cross Divider


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Lane Change (30mph)!

Mike Montemerlo
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Final Results

1st: CMU s Boss

2nd: Stanford s Junior

3rd: Virginia Tech s Odin

4h 10min 20sec

4h 29min 28sec

4h 36min 38sec

4th?: MIT s Talos


Mike Montemerlo
Dirk Langer, 5/14/2012

?: Cornell s Skynet

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

?: Penn s Little Ben

VW Autonomous Driving Story


2000

2003

2006

Robot Klaus
Purpose: Replace test
drivers on poor test
tracks (job safety)

Robot Klaus-Dieter
Purpose: Reproducible
testing of stability limit and
vehicle dynamics applications

GTI 53+1
Purpose: Reproducible
testing at stability limit

SAFETY AND TESTING


COMFORT AND DRIVER ASSISTANCE
2005

Stanley
Purpose: Off road of
autonomous driving

Dirk Langer, 5/14/2012

2007

Junior
Purpose: Advanced
testing of driver
assistant systems

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

2008

Paul
Purpose: Parking
without driver in tight
parking spots

2010

Junior 3
Purpose: Autonomous
Valet Parking.

Junior 3!

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

Autonomous Valet Parking!

Dirk Langer, 5/14/2012

Volkswagen Electronics
Research Laboratory. All
rights reserved.!

You might also like